Contributing to SharpIDE

Run Steps

  1. Ensure the .NET 10 SDK is installed
  2. Download the latest version of Godot from godotengine.org/download
  3. Extract it, and put it somewhere, e.g. Documents/Godot/4.5.1
  4. Run Godot_v4.5.1-stable_mono_win64.exe (or equivalent executable)
  5. Import SharpIDE image image image

Intro to Godot

I recommend reading the brief overview of Godot from their docs, however most simply, a Godot game/app is composed of scenes and nodes. A scene is simply a reusable arrangement of nodes. The main scene of SharpIDE is IdeRoot.tscn:

Another important concept with Godot is Scripts. A single script can be attached to a Node. You can tell that a script is attached to a node by the icon:
